diff options
Diffstat (limited to 'modules/openldap/manifests/slave.pp')
| -rw-r--r-- | modules/openldap/manifests/slave.pp |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/modules/openldap/manifests/slave.pp b/modules/openldap/manifests/slave.pp index a3559ef8..ba0cfb9d 100644 --- a/modules/openldap/manifests/slave.pp +++ b/modules/openldap/manifests/slave.pp @@ -2,7 +2,7 @@ class openldap::slave($rid) inherits openldap { @@openldap::exported_slave { $rid: } - $sync_password = extlookup("ldap_syncuser-$::hostname",'x') + $sync_password = extlookup("ldap_syncuser-${::hostname}",'x') # same access rights as master Openldap::Config['/etc/openldap/mandriva-dit-access.conf'] { @@ -16,4 +16,8 @@ class openldap::slave($rid) inherits openldap { Openldap::Config['/etc/sysconfig/ldap'] { content => template('openldap/ldap.sysconfig'), } + + Openldap::Config['/etc/sysconfig/slapd'] { + content => template('openldap/slapd-slave.sysconfig'), + } } |
